Information Required for an Accurate Quote

To get the most accurate quote from C&G Removals, or any removals company, you’ll need to provide comprehensive details about your move. This includes:

  • Volume of Belongings: This is critical. Be prepared to provide an estimate of the number of rooms, or ideally, a detailed inventory of large items (furniture, appliances) and an estimate of boxes. Some companies might offer a virtual survey (via video call) or an in-person survey for larger moves.
  • Distance of the Move: The mileage between your current and new property significantly impacts the cost due to fuel and driver time.
  • Access Conditions: Inform them about any challenges at either property, such as:
    • Number of floors (flats without lifts).
    • Long walks from the property to the parking area.
    • Narrow doorways or staircases.
    • Parking restrictions.
  • Special Items: Any items requiring special handling, such as:
    • Pianos, large safes, or exceptionally heavy furniture.
    • Fragile items like artwork, antiques, or valuable electronics.
    • Items requiring disassembly and reassembly.
  • Additional Services: Clearly state if you require:
    • Full or partial packing services.
    • Packing materials supplied by the company.
    • Short-term or long-term storage solutions.
    • Unpacking services at the destination.
  • Dates and Flexibility: Providing preferred moving dates and any flexibility you might have can influence the quote, as peak times (e.g., end of the month, weekends) can be more expensive.

Factors Influencing Removals Pricing

Removals companies typically calculate their fees based on a combination of the following key factors:

  1. Volume of Items: This is arguably the most significant factor. The more belongings you have, the larger the vehicle required and the more time and personnel needed for packing, loading, and unloading. Companies might estimate this in cubic feet/metres or by the number of bedrooms in your property (e.g., a 1-bed flat versus a 4-bed house).
    • Data Point: Industry estimates suggest a typical 3-bedroom house move in the UK can require a 300-400 cubic foot capacity vehicle.
  2. Distance of the Move: The mileage between your current and new addresses directly impacts fuel costs, driver wages, and vehicle wear and tear. Longer distances naturally incur higher costs.
    • Data Point: Long-distance moves (e.g., 200+ miles) can be 50-100% more expensive than local moves (under 50 miles) for the same volume.
  3. Labour Required: This includes the number of movers and the estimated hours needed for the job. Factors like stairs, difficult access (e.g., narrow corridors, no lift), and parking restrictions can increase the time and physical effort, thereby increasing labour costs.
    • Data Point: A standard 2-man team might charge £60-£100 per hour, while a 3-man team could be £90-£150 per hour in the UK.
  4. Packing Services: If you opt for the company to pack your belongings, this will add to the overall cost. This includes the labour for packing and the cost of packing materials (boxes, tape, bubble wrap, protective covers).
    • Data Point: Professional packing for a 3-bedroom house can add £300-£700 to the total cost.
  5. Storage Needs: If you require temporary or long-term storage, this will be an additional recurring cost, usually charged weekly or monthly, based on the volume of items stored.
    • Data Point: Storage costs in the UK can range from £20-£50 per week for a small unit to £80-£150+ per week for a large unit, depending on location and security.
  6. Special Items: Moving large, heavy, fragile, or unusually shaped items (e.g., pianos, hot tubs, valuable artwork, antiques) often incurs extra charges due to specialised equipment, additional manpower, or custom crating.
  7. Insurance: While basic liability insurance is often included, customers may opt for additional coverage for high-value items, which will increase the premium.
  8. Disassembly and Reassembly: If movers are required to take apart and put back together furniture (beds, wardrobes), this will add to the time and cost.
  9. Date and Time of Move: Moving on popular days (weekends, bank holidays, end of the month) can be more expensive due to higher demand. Off-peak times or weekdays often offer better rates.
